Thoracosocopy by the Flexible Bronchoscope for Lung Cancer with Cytology-negative Pleural Effusion.

We performed thoracoscopy on lung cancer cases with cytology-negative pleural effusion (examinations for pleural effusion were done more than 2times). Thoracoscopy was performed by flexible bronchoscopes under local anesthesia. Nineteen lung cancer patients with pleural effusion but without metastatic pleural tumor in chest CT were studied. Whose pleural effusion was exudative, lymphocyte dominant, had a low level of ADA, and a negative study of malignant cells in cytological pleural effusion smears. Seventeen patients were untreated lung cancer patients and 2 had been received resection. Histological diagnosis ofmetastasis to pleural cavity were made in 11 of untreated lung cancer patients and in one of the resected patients. Of the 6 cases of non-spesific inflammation no accumulation of pleural effusion was observed after only drainage. Although there is the exception of non-hemorrhagic and non-exudative effusion, pleural effusion of lung cancer are treated as malignant effusion, even in the cases whose effusion are negative for malignant cells. Thoracoscopy by the flexible bronchoscope is a simple procedure without major side effects, using equipment which pulmonary physicians are most accustomed to. The examination enables us to make correct staging for lung cancer.
